That night the restaurant Olive tree promotes another night of root samba, with a presentation by the trio Lagoon roots. Composed by Marquinhus da Lagoa, Raphael Galcer and Valter Hercílio Teixeira, in an instrumental formation of cavaquinho, 7-string guitar, leather tambourine and voice, the group brings in its repertoire interpretations of compositions by local artists, as well as in the performance of works of music Brazilian. All members have already played with important musicians of Santa Catarina and even national music, but Raízes da Lagoa's proposal is to raise the flag of the music of the islet that for a long time was forgotten, without recognition for the fact that few artists insist on adapting in Your jobs.

The Oliveira restaurant is the oldest and most traditional restaurant in Lagoa da Conceição, specializing in seafood since 1961. The menu has options such as shrimp sequences, grilled fish, salads, shrimp dishes and pasta. Every day the restaurant promotes a mullet festival and on Friday an oyster festival.
